Understanding the Root Cause of S24 FE Network Failures

Modern smartphones rely on an intricate web of board-level components to maintain a seamless cellular connection. When your Samsung S24 FE displays a "No Service" error, the issue usually stems from physical disruptions inside the device. Common culprits include:

  • Damaged Antenna Connectors: Physical drops can loosen or fracture internal antenna flex cables.
  • RF IC (Radio Frequency Integrated Circuit) Failure: A faulty RF chip prevents the phone from receiving or transmitting radio signals.
  • Baseband Power Management Issues: If power isn't distributed correctly to the signal processing chips, network detection fails entirely.
  • Corroded SIM Card Tray Contacts: Dust, moisture, or bent pins can prevent the motherboard from detecting the SIM card.

Key Steps in Engineering Hardware Troubleshooting

When standard software fixes fail, technicians must adopt a methodical approach to diagnose the circuit board. Effective engineering hardware troubleshooting ensures that the exact faulty component is pinpointed without causing secondary damage to sensitive micro-components.

  1. Visual and Continuity Inspection: Using a microscope, technicians inspect the antenna lines, coaxial cables, and SIM reader for signs of physical fractures or corrosion.
  2. Voltage & Impedance Diagnostics: Utilizing a multimeter, repair experts measure diode mode values around the RF transceiver IC and Baseband IC to detect short circuits or broken lines.
  3. Component Reballing or Replacement: If an IC chip is damaged due to heat or impact, precision hot-air micro-soldering is used to desolder the faulty chip and install a functioning replacement.
